Cost Breakdown: 2024 Solar Investment
Component | Cost Range |
---|---|
Solar Panels (6-8 units) | $1,800-$2,400 |
Inverter | $500-$800 |
Installation | $1,000-$1,500 |
Total (Before Incentives) | $3,300-$4,700 |

Real-World Performance: What to Expect
Location dramatically impacts output. Here's annual generation data:
Region | Daily Output | Annual Yield |
---|---|---|
Southwest U.S. | 8-10 kWh | 3,000-3,600 kWh |
Northeast U.S. | 6-8 kWh | 2,200-2,900 kWh |
Northern Europe | 5-7 kWh | 1,800-2,500 kWh |
Installation Timeline: From Quote to Switch-On
- Site Assessment (3-5 days)
- Permitting (2-4 weeks)
- Equipment Delivery (1 week)
- Installation (1-2 days)
- Utility Approval (1-3 weeks)
Pro Tip: Ask installers about "clipping ratio" optimization – ensuring your inverter size matches panel output perfectly.

FAQs: Your Solar Questions Answered
Can I expand a 2 kW system later?
Absolutely! Most systems allow 20-30% capacity expansion without inverter replacement.
What about cloudy days?
Modern panels still generate 10-25% of rated power in overcast conditions.
How long do components last?
- Panels: 25+ years
- Inverters: 10-15 years
- Racking: 20+ years
